We were treated to an absolute barn-burner of a main event at the new T-Mobile Arena in Las Vegas on Saturday night as Conor McGregor gave every ounce of energy in his body to claim a majority decision over arch-rival Nate Diaz.
Five months since tapping out to a rear naked choke, McGregor's will would not be broken as he came back from the brink to paint his second wind all over Diaz's face in their welterweight bout.
The Notorious invested in leg kicks earlier and they returned profitably in the later rounds as Diaz lost the pop on his striking as McGregor did enough in two judges' estimations to be considered a victor, while the third marked it down as a draw.
Some of their fellow colleagues actually scored the bout for the Stockton fighter.
While most were just happy to see a classic and look forward to the realisation of the most sacred of all MMA grudge matches... the trilogy.
